- Areas of Focus
- Ecology of Fresh Water, The Legal Framework for Using Fresh Water, Hydrology, Advanced Chemistry in Freshwater Ecosystems, Water Biodiversity, Ecophysiology of Aquatic Organisms, Water Management, The Chemistry of Humic Substances, Specialisation Business Administration, Practical Computer Science
Admission
- Admission requirements (Germany)
- Bachelor's degree in Ecological Impact Assessment with the grade 1.0-2.5 or
a completed study of at least six semesters with an Environmental Science orientation and the grade 1.0-2.5
